What is the Afghanistan strain?

Afghanistan is a indica cannabis strain with up to 20.0% THC, known for its relaxed effects and earthy and hash flavor profile.

Afghanistan is a classic landrace indica strain originating from the Hindu Kush mountain range that spans Afghanistan and Pakistan. This pure indica variety has been cultivated in the region for centuries, with its genetics preserved through traditional growing methods passed down through generations of farmers. The strain's resilience and adaptability to harsh mountainous climates have made it a foundational genetic resource for breeders worldwide, contributing to many modern hybrid strains.

The plant exhibits typical indica characteristics with a compact, bushy structure, broad dark green leaves, and dense, resinous buds that are often tinged with purple hues due to the cold mountain temperatures. The flowers produce a thick coating of trichomes, giving them a frosty appearance and making them particularly suitable for hash production, which has been a traditional use in the region for generations. The strain's robust genetics and stable expression have made it a cornerstone of cannabis breeding programs globally.

Afghanistan is renowned for its potent, sedating effects and distinctive aroma profile that reflects its terroir. The strain has played a crucial role in the development of modern cannabis culture and breeding, serving as a parent to countless hybrid varieties. Its genetic stability and predictable growth patterns have made it a favorite among both commercial growers and home cultivators seeking reliable, high-quality indica genetics with proven medicinal and recreational applications.

How do you grow Afghanistan?

Afghanistan is considered a moderately easy strain to cultivate, making it suitable for growers of various experience levels. The plants have a relatively short flowering time of 7-9 weeks when grown indoors, with outdoor harvests typically ready in late September to early October. Yields are moderate but consistent, with indoor growers typically achieving 400-500 grams per square meter and outdoor plants producing 500-600 grams per plant under optimal conditions.

The strain thrives in both indoor and outdoor environments but prefers a dry climate with good airflow to prevent mold, reflecting its adaptation to mountainous regions. Plants typically reach heights of 100-150 cm indoors and 150-200 cm outdoors, maintaining a compact, bushy structure that benefits from pruning and training techniques like topping or low-stress training. Special considerations include maintaining lower humidity levels during flowering to prevent bud rot and providing adequate support for the dense, heavy colas. The strain is resistant to most pests and diseases but can be susceptible to powdery mildew in humid conditions.
